Our American Barleywine, Big Bang, aged on apricots to add another element of both sweet fruit and tartness.

Bottle pour shared with TJ and Chris. It's a cloudy light brown (pale cider) with no sparkle, nice viscosity, thin cap of beige head with poor retention and no lacing. Aroma is strong apricot over milder dark fruit and caramel/toffee backbone. Taste follows aroma--strong apricot dominates with much less of the base barley wine present. Mouthfeel is medium bodied with smooth texture, soft carbonation, no sign of alcohol, and finish as taste. Overall, for apricot lovers, this will float your boat but it obscures the base barley wine.
